What's in the Stack

Tool What it solves How it works
Ghost "I already figured this out last week" MCP server that auto-captures decisions, mistakes, and patterns per project
cc-conversation-search "Where was I working on X?" Cross-project semantic search via ccs CLI
Session naming "Which session was the auth refactor?" /rename-session command with structured naming convention
Planning-with-files "I lost track halfway through" File-based working memory for complex, multi-step tasks
Team Mode "What did my teammate decide?" Shared append-only log via git (ccs team)

Troubleshooting

Ghost crashes with "Connection closed" (most common issue)

Ghost requires Ollama running locally with the nomic-embed-text embedding model. Without it, Ghost's MCP server starts but immediately crashes.

Fix:

# Install Ollama if needed
brew install ollama   # or download from https://ollama.com/

# Start the server
ollama serve &

# Pull the embedding model
ollama pull nomic-embed-text

# Restart Claude Code

Tip: Add ollama serve to your login items or shell profile so it starts automatically.

Ghost not found after install

Go installs binaries to $(go env GOPATH)/bin. If that's not on your PATH:

# Quick fix - symlink to a PATH directory
ln -sf $(go env GOPATH)/bin/ghost /opt/homebrew/bin/ghost  # macOS
ln -sf $(go env GOPATH)/bin/ghost /usr/local/bin/ghost     # Linux
Ghost MCP registered but not working (most common issue)

ghost mcp status may report "All checks passed" but Ghost still doesn't appear in claude mcp list and tools fail with "Connection closed". This happens when ghost mcp init writes to a different config scope than Claude Code reads from.

Fix:

# Remove any stale registrations
claude mcp remove ghost -s user 2>/dev/null
claude mcp remove ghost -s project 2>/dev/null

# Re-register at user scope (works across all projects)
claude mcp add ghost -s user -- $(which ghost) mcp

# Verify it shows up
claude mcp list 2>&1 | grep ghost

Then restart Claude Code (quit and relaunch - not just a new session).

ghost mcp init fails or hangs

Use claude mcp add directly instead:

claude mcp add ghost -s user -- $(which ghost) mcp

Then restart Claude Code.

ccs shows no results

The index might be empty or stale. Re-index all conversations:

ccs ix

If still empty, check that ~/.claude/projects/ contains .jsonl conversation files.

/plan or /rename-session not showing up

Restart Claude Code after install. If still missing, check the files exist:

ls ~/.claude/commands/rename-session.md
ls ~/.claude/skills/planning-with-files/SKILL.md

If not, re-run ./install.sh from the repo directory.

Ghost MCP shows "not connected" in new session

Ghost needs a full Claude Code restart (not just a new session). Quit and relaunch Claude Code.

Verify with both commands - they check different things:

ghost mcp status          # Checks ghost binary and config
claude mcp list | grep ghost  # Checks Claude Code actually sees it

Both must pass. If ghost mcp status passes but claude mcp list doesn't show ghost, see the "registered but not working" troubleshooting entry above.

Deep Dive: Each Tool

Ghost - Persistent Memory (click to expand)

Ghost is an MCP server that gives Claude Code unlimited, categorized memory with importance scoring and time decay.

What it captures automatically:

  • Decisions and their rationale
  • Mistakes and how they were resolved
  • Conventions and patterns specific to your project
  • Technical context (architecture, dependencies, gotchas)

Key behaviors:

  • Conventions never decay (they're always relevant)
  • Gotchas fade after 30 days (they become stale)
  • Memories are scored by importance (0.0 - 1.0)
  • Full-text search across all memories

You don't need to do anything. Ghost operates through MCP tools that Claude calls automatically. It replaces the built-in MEMORY.md system (which has a 200-line cap) with unlimited SQLite-backed storage.

Useful commands:

ghost mcp status        # Check integration health
ghost search "auth"     # Search memories from terminal
cc-conversation-search - Find Any Session (click to expand)

A CLI tool that indexes all your Claude Code conversations and lets you search across projects.

Usage (via ccs shortcut - installed to your PATH):

ccs "database migration"       # Search by topic
ccs "auth" --since 2025-03-01  # Search with date filter
ccs "auth" -d 7                # Search last 7 days only
ccs ls                         # List recent sessions
ccs go <session-id>            # Resume a found session
ccs ix                         # Full re-index

The index updates automatically before each search (JIT indexing).

/rename-session - Session Naming (click to expand)

A Claude Code command that analyzes your current conversation and suggests a structured name.

Just say /rename-session at the start of any substantive work. Claude will suggest a name like api-feat-auth-flow based on what you're working on.

Why this matters: when you have 50+ sessions across 10 projects, api-feat-auth-flow is findable. explain this function is not.

/plan - Planning with Files (click to expand)

The most powerful tool in the stack for complex work. Based on Manus's approach of treating the filesystem as external memory.

When to use /plan: Task has 3+ steps, involves research then implementation, will be long (50+ tool calls), or spans multiple sessions.

When to skip /plan: Quick questions, single file edits, simple known fixes.

The three files (created in your project directory):

File What it stores When to update
task_plan.md Phases, decisions, errors After each phase
findings.md Research notes, discoveries After every 2 searches
progress.md Session log, test results Throughout session

The key discipline - the 2-action rule: After every 2 searches, file reads, or web lookups, immediately save findings to findings.md. Claude's context window is like RAM. Planning files are your disk.

Context recovery: When you come back after days or weeks, start Claude in the project directory. Ghost loads your decisions, planning files show exactly which phase you're on and what's next.

Team Mode

For teams of 2-8 people working on the same codebase with Claude Code. Git-first, no server needed.

How it works (click to expand)

Team mode adds a shared .team/log.jsonl file to your project. Each team member appends entries (decisions, findings, blockers) and the log travels with git. Append-only format means no merge conflicts.

Setup (once per project):

ccs team init
git add .team/ && git commit -m "init team mode"

Daily workflow:

git pull                                    # get teammates' entries
claude
> /team-standup                             # see what everyone did

# ... work ...

> /team-log                                 # log a decision
# or from terminal:
ccs team log decision "Using express-jwt middleware"
ccs team log blocker "API rate limits hit in staging"
ccs team log done "Phase 2 complete"

ccs team sync                               # commit + push in one step

Entry types: decision, finding, blocker, done, handoff

What stays personal: Ghost memory, ccs search index, /standup, session history. What's shared: .team/log.jsonl, planning files (if committed), .claude/CLAUDE.md project rules.

Your name is auto-detected from git config user.name.

FAQ

How do I update to the latest versions?

cd claude-code-power-stack && ./update.sh

This pulls the latest repo, upgrades Ghost and cc-conversation-search, and re-copies commands/skills/rules. Restart Claude Code after updating.

Does Ghost replace CLAUDE.md / MEMORY.md? Ghost replaces the auto memory system (MEMORY.md). CLAUDE.md remains your project-level instructions file - Ghost doesn't touch it.

Do I need an Anthropic API key for Ghost? No. Ghost's MCP server works through Claude Code's existing connection. You only need an API key if you want Ghost's standalone features (CLI chat, memory consolidation).

How much disk space does this use? Ghost's SQLite database is typically <10MB. cc-conversation-search's index is proportional to your conversation history - typically 5-50MB.

Can I use this with Cursor / other MCP clients? Ghost works with any MCP client. cc-conversation-search is Claude Code-specific (it reads Claude Code's conversation files). The planning-with-files skill is Claude Code-specific.

What if I don't use Go? Ghost is the only component requiring Go. You can install it via brew install wcatz/tap/ghost if you prefer not to use go install.
